Voltage fluctuation is one of the most damaging power problems in Bangladesh. Whether you are in Dhaka, Chattogram, or any industrial zone, unstable electricity is a daily reality.
The numbers are telling. BPDB data shows system losses in Bangladesh’s transmission and distribution network stood at 10.06 percent in FY 2023–24 and rose further to 10.13 percent in FY 2024–25. That gap directly creates voltage inconsistency on the lines powering your home and business. On the ground, Bangladesh’s grid typically fluctuates between 130V and 260V, a swing wide enough to destroy compressors, burn motors, and corrupt electronics silently over time. What Is a SAKO Voltage Stabilizer?
Definition of a Voltage Stabilizer
A voltage stabilizer is an electrical device that automatically maintains steady output voltage regardless of how much the incoming supply fluctuates. It sits between the power grid and your equipment, acting as a protective buffer.
A voltage stabilizer detects voltage variations and uses components like transformers, relays, or servo motors to adjust the output, protecting electrical devices, improving energy efficiency, and extending appliance lifespan by maintaining safe and stable voltage levels. #site_title

How to Choose the Right SAKO Voltage Stabilizer
Calculate Your Total Load Requirement
List every piece of equipment you want to protect. Note each device’s wattage. Add them together to get your total connected load.
Select the Appropriate KVA Capacity
Convert total watts to KVA by dividing by your power factor, typically 0.8. Then add a 25 percent safety margin. If your AC is 1500W, choose at least a 2000 to 2500W stabilizer as a practical starting point. For a full facility, apply the same logic across all connected equipment. JRC Powertech
Single-Phase vs Three-Phase Stabilizers
Single-phase stabilizers are ideal for household appliances and low power loads. Three-phase stabilizers are designed for heavy commercial and industrial equipment handling high power loads. Always match phase configuration to your electrical supply. Othoba
Consider Future Load Expansion
Think two to three years ahead. If you plan to add equipment or expand production, factor that future load into your selection today. Buying larger now costs far less than replacing an undersized unit later.
Evaluate Voltage Conditions at Your Location
Bangladesh’s grid fluctuates between 130V and 260V, but some locations experience more extreme conditions. If your area regularly sees very low voltage, you need a wider input range model. Our technical team can assist with on-site voltage analysis. JRC Powertech
Common Buying Mistakes to Avoid
Common mistakes include choosing low-capacity stabilizers that overheat quickly, buying without checking the input voltage range, using aluminum-wound coils instead of copper, running multiple appliances on a single undersized unit, and purchasing without warranty coverage. SAKO Voltage Stabilizer Price in Bangladesh
Factors Affecting Stabilizer Prices
Price depends on KVA capacity, phase configuration, model series, and regulation technology. Import duties and the supplier’s service infrastructure also influence the final figure. Price Differences Based on Capacity
In 2025, stabilizer prices in Bangladesh range from approximately BDT 1,500 to BDT 5,500 for small appliance units covering TVs and computers, BDT 6,000 to BDT 18,000 for refrigerator and deep freezer stabilizers, BDT 15,000 to BDT 45,000 for air conditioner stabilizers, and BDT 50,000 to over BDT 1,50,000 for commercial and industrial servo stabilizers. Maintenance Tips for Long-Term Performance
Regular Inspection and Cleaning
Schedule a professional inspection at least once per year. Check all connections for tightness and corrosion, verify regulation performance, test protection systems, and inspect for heat damage. For industrial units in Gazipur or Narayanganj factory environments, inspect every six months. Keep ventilation openings clear and use compressed air to remove dust during maintenance visits.
Monitoring Voltage Readings and Warning Signs
Check your digital display regularly for unusual readings. Watch for these warning signs that your stabilizer needs immediate servicing: unusual humming or buzzing, output voltage outside normal range, frequent automatic cut-off activations, discoloration, or burning smell.
